How many drops of oil do you put in a candle?

We recommend using 30 to 40 drops of essential oils for a single eight-ounce candle. Remember that soy and beeswax aren’t known for their ability to throw scent. If you’re concerned that your candle will be too strong, start with 30 drops.

How much fragrance do you put in a candle?

A: The industry standard is considered 0.5 ounce of fragrance per pound of wax. For double-scenting, you would use 1 ounce of fragrance per pound of wax. For triple-scenting your candles you can use 1.5 ounces of fragrance per pound of wax. Make sure to confirm the wax you are using will hold that much fragrance.

Can too much fragrance oil in candles?

Add too much fragrance: Using more fragrance oil does not always guarantee a stronger scent throw. Too much fragrance can also cause the wick to clog which will make your candle have a weak scent throw.

How much fragrance do you put in a 16 oz candle?

1 oz (by weight) fragrance oil to 1 pound (16 oz also by weight) is the most common rule of thumb for our fragrance oils in soy wax. The wax, when brought to the proper temperature, will hold 10\% fragrance load, but you will run into more wicking issues if you go over 7\%.

How much fragrance oil should I add to melted wax?

A common amount to use is 6\% or 1oz per pound of wax. This can be adjusted up or down depending on the type of wax you’re using and personal preference. The maximum amount of fragrance oil recommended is listed in the Properties section of each type of wax.

How many mL of essential oil do you put in a candle?

How much you add is up to you, but plan on using about 1/2 ounce (15 mL) of essential oil per 1 pound (454 g) of candle wax flakes. You can use more or less oil. Keep in mind that the scent will weaken a little once the candle hardens.

How do you calculate fragrance oil and wax?

Fragrance/Scent Load – The ratio of oil to wax. A scent load of 10\% means that you add 10\% of the wax mass as oil. So, to 100g of wax, you would add 10g of oil. Fragrance/Scent Load does not refer to the percentage of oil in the candle as a whole.

How do you add fragrance oil to candles?

Start by bringing the heat of your wax down to the flash point of the fragrance oil you’ll be using. Then, add the fragrance oil and gently stir the mixture. If you are using fragrance oils with a flash point below 80 degrees celsius, make sure to stir for 2 minutes to thoroughly bind the wax to the oils.

Does fragrance oil affect burning the candle?

The oil layer that forms at the top doesn’t affect the quality of the candle, the way it burns, or the effectiveness of the scent. You can just wipe the excess oil off with paper towels or tissue after the wax has cooled.

What does the maximum fragrance load or fragrance?

The ‘fragrance load’ or fragrance \% is the manufacturers recommended maximum amount of fragrance that a particular wax can retain. For example, if you are making a 16 oz. candle with a wax that has a maximum 10\% fragrance load, you could add up to 1.6 oz. (16 oz. * 10\% = 1.6 oz.) of fragrance for that particular wax.
